The Walled Garden
Dyrham, Bath, The Cotswolds, UK
Perhaps the most ornate vegetable store in the whole of England, The Walled Garden began life as a potato house for Dyrham Park. This romantic retreat sits on the western edge of the Cotswolds, not far from Bath and all its gleaming treasures.
